Wisconsin man crashes into gas station sign after high-speed pursuit

MANITOWOC, Wis. (WFRV) A high-speed pursuit in Wisconsin that reached speeds of over 100 mph ended after the driver crashed into a Shell gas station sign and fled on foot, according to deputies with the Manitowoc County Sheriff’s Office.

Deputies say they were warned of an “erratic” driver on Interstate 43 on the evening of June 6. The SUV was reportedly seen slowing down, accelerating rapidly, and swerving between lanes.

When a deputy spotted the SUV near Manitowoc, the deputy says a traffic stop was attempted, but the driver drove away at speeds between 90 and 110 mph.

After exiting I-43, the SUV suddenly crashed into the support poles of the Shell gas station sign on Highway V.

The driver, later identified as a 23-year-old man from Milwaukee, fled the crash on foot. A short time later, he was found and taken into custody and taken to a local hospital for treatment before being booked into the Manitowoc County Jail.

Deputies say the man did not have a valid driver’s license and was arrested on two active warrants out of Milwaukee County and now faces the following charges of fleeing from an officer and two counts of bail jumping.

No additional information was provided.
